Skills Analysis

A AI Licensing Agreement Specialist Only

  • AI model licensing frameworks (Apache 2.0, MIT, RAIL, BigScience BLOOM, OpenRAIL)
  • Intellectual property law fundamentals - copyright, trade secrets, patents as they apply to AI outputs
  • Data licensing and provenance - training dataset rights, synthetic data ownership, web-scraping legality
  • Contract drafting and negotiation for technology agreements
  • Regulatory awareness - EU AI Act, US executive orders on AI, China AI regulations, sector-specific rules
  • Open-source license compliance and compatibility analysis
  • AI supply-chain risk assessment - evaluating upstream license obligations in multi-model pipelines
  • Technical literacy - ability to read model cards, dataset documentation, API docs, and basic ML code

⟳ Shared (0)

  • No shared skills

B AI Market Research Analyst Only

  • AI product landscape mapping and competitive analysis
  • Market sizing using TAM/SAM/SOM frameworks with data-driven validation
  • Prompt engineering for automated research synthesis and report generation
  • NLP-based sentiment analysis and opinion mining from unstructured text
  • Python programming for data collection, cleaning, and statistical modeling
  • Survey design, distribution, and AI-assisted response analysis
  • Data visualization and executive storytelling with dashboards
  • Web scraping and API-based data collection at scale
